Colombian striker of St. Petersburg football club Zenit John Duran has temporarily left the team. This was announced by the club's press service on May 14.

"The club's management and the Colombian striker have agreed on the player's absence due to personal circumstances," Zenit's Telegram channel says.

It is noted that the timing of the athlete's return will be announced additionally, clarifies "Газета.Ru ".

Duran played nine matches for the St. Petersburg club and scored two goals. For the first part of the season, the striker also played on loan for Turkish Fenerbahce, where he played 21 matches.

In early February, Zenit announced the signing of a contract with Duran. The agreement with the Saudi club Al-Nasr provided for the lease of a Colombian football player until the end of the 2025/26 season. At the same time, Duran moved to Zenit after Fenerbahce terminated the agreement with the player ahead of schedule.
